During the 2020-2021 academic year, Texas State University handed out 26 bachelor's degrees in film, video & photographic arts. This is an increase of 13% over the previous year when 23 degrees were handed out.

How Much Do Film Graduates from Texas State Make?

$21,136 Bachelor's Median Salary

Salary of Film Graduates with a Bachelor's Degree

The median salary of film students who receive their bachelor's degree at Texas State is $21,136. This is less than $23,085, which is the national median of all film majors in the nation who earn bachelor's degrees.

How Much Student Debt Do Film Graduates from Texas State Have?

$26,864 Bachelor's Median Debt

Student Debt of Film Graduates with a Bachelor's Degree

While getting their bachelor's degree at Texas State, film students borrow a median amount of $26,864 in student loans. This is higher than the the typical median of $26,000 for all film majors across the country.

Texas State Film Students

Take a look at the following statistics related to the make-up of the film majors at Texas State University.

Texas State Film, Video & Photographic Arts Bachelor’s Program

During the 2020-2021 academic year, 26 students graduated with a bachelor's degree in film from Texas State. About 15% were men and 85% were women.
